原文:10. C語言輸出菱形(詳解版)

菱形,就是如下所示的圖形,總行數與總列數相等: 寫一個程序,根據用戶輸入的總行數,打印出菱形。這個題目主要是找出規律,考察讀者的邏輯思維。你可以從第一行開始,遍歷所有的列,也可以從第一列開始,遍歷所有的行。下面的程序從第一行開始,遍歷所有的列。設菱形的總行數為line,總列數為column,當前行為i,當前列為j。上半部分與下半部分的規律不一樣,應該分開討論。我們着眼於星號 ,思考什么條件下輸出星 ...

2020-08-14 22:52 0 1451 推薦指數:

查看詳情

輸出一個菱形(C語言)

輸出一個菱形(C語言) @ 目錄 輸出一個菱形(C語言) 說明 效果展示 代碼實現 一點說明 說明 當你再鍵盤上輸入一個奇數a時(若輸入偶數則自動減1),則會再屏幕上顯示腰長為a的菱形(由*組成). 效果展示 ...

Mon Aug 16 06:22:00 CST 2021 0 297
c語言輸出菱形ABCD

方法一: #include<stdio.h> int main(){ int i,j,k; char word='A'; for(i=0;i<4;i++) { for(k=0;k ...

Thu Jun 04 17:33:00 CST 2020 0 842
C語言 | 打印菱形

例21:C語言實現打印菱形。 解題思路:今天這道題目的邏輯的很簡單,本質來說還是循環的嵌套,然后就是一些簡單的數學邏輯,有了上個題目心形表白的學習,讀者看這道題應該很容易看懂。今天的C語言實現菱形一共分為兩部分,菱形的上下部分。 C語言實現前四行的打印: C語言實現后三行的打印 ...

Sat Dec 19 02:30:00 CST 2020 0 2893
C語言---打印空心菱形

首先找出上尖三角形的空格和*之間的規律,利用for循環的嵌套來輸出上尖三角形,if是用來判斷是否輸出到最后一個*號,如果是就換行。 然后再補齊下半部分三角,需要注意的是上面的三角形是n = 4 行,但是下部分只需要三行 到這里為止,我們已經打印好了實心的菱形,行數 ...

Thu Jun 11 21:06:00 CST 2015 0 3361
C語言字符數組應用示例2:用二維數組輸出一個菱形圖案

要用二維數組輸出一個菱形圖案,那么就要先將數組中的元素有規地填充圖案,就像小時候我們在方格紙中塗顏色然后變成一幅畫,像這樣: 那怎么填充呢? 首先這個圖形是非常非常對稱滴,菱形的下半部分就不必再費勁編程序啦,直接用上半部分的,嘿嘿,so easy! 輸出的時候把行號變一下就OK ...

Tue May 05 21:49:00 CST 2020 0 1036
詳解C語言輸出打印

C語言printf函數的高級用法》閱讀 頭文件 printf 來自C語言頭文件 stdio.h(標准IO),是C語言常用來打印日志的API。 cout 則來自 C++ 頭文件 iostream 格式化參數 使用 printf 的一個難點就是掌握格式化參數。 通常來說,格式化 ...

Tue Jun 08 04:02:00 CST 2021 0 6485
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M